1给UITableView中iosfmdb封装的UIButton添加UIControlEventTouchUpInside 的事件处理函数 2封装操作数据库的类iosfmdb封装,可以用单例在里包含了你所以的操作数据中的操作分离数据库操作 3在UIBUtton的响应事件中,调用数据库操作的单例类来实现你要取的upload字段4判断upload字符的值,是否符合你的逻辑如果符合使。
1给UITableView中的UIButton添加UIControlEventTouchUpInside 的事件处理函数 2封装操作数据库的类,可以用单例在里包含了你所以的操作数据中的操作分离数据库操作 3在UIBUtton的响应事件中,调用数据库操作的单例类来实现你要取的upload。
用 FMDB 这个开源库 对sqlite3做了封装,用起来很方便 你的采纳是iosfmdb封装我前进的动力,还有不懂的地方,请你继续“追问”如你还有别的问题,可另外向我求助答题不易,互相理解,互相帮助希望对你有所帮助。
iOS开发包含的内容有语言objectivec,swift,设计模式mvc,数据库sqlite coredata一套api,操作系统mac库太多了,ASI,AFN,FMDB这种大多数都会用到 github一搜一大把,很多不用自己写,多人协作svn,git,经常要用github git是必须会的,其iosfmdb封装他通用知识。
说白了fmdb就是操作sqlite3数据库的类库,你创建的表结构不受fmdb的影响,sqlite3支持主键,所以你就可以用主键这个功能。
我们可以在podfile文件中 增加一句 inhibit_all_warningsiosfmdb封装! 来要pod的工程不显示任何警告,例如link_with #39SecondHouseBrokerAPP#39,#39SecondHouseBrokerCOM#39platform ios,#3960#39inhibit_all_warnings! pod #39SDWebImage#39pod #39FMDB#39pod #39GPUImage#39还有就是,上面的方法也适合其它类型的警告。
您好,关于这两者的区别,还有FMDB的区别,其实孰是孰非,并没有Core Data比SQLite更好的说法,只能说Core Data相对的对数据库操作代码量是比SQLite要小的,当然如果您有一定的数据库操作基础或者熟知SQL语言的话,使用SQLite会更加得心应手 其实这两者如果您在公司有先前的项目存在的话,那么您只需遵循。
熟练ObjectiveCC等开发语言熟练各种UI控件的定制和各种功能模块的简单封装熟练使用Xib,熟练35寸屏和4寸屏的适配以及Ios6和Ios7的适配熟练使用plist文件来搭建自定义TabBar熟练NSThreadNSOperationGCD多线程开发熟练MVCSingleDelegateKVOKVC等设计模式熟练SQLite3WriteFMDB。
什么是数据库 数据库是以某种文件结构存储的一系列信息表,这种文件结构使您能够访问这些表选择表中的列对表进行排序以及根据各种标准选择行数据库通常有多个 索引与这些表中的许多列相关联,所以我们能尽可能快地访问这些表。
错误日志都是要自己打印的,执行SQL语句时,就能拿到结果,如下NSInteger identifier = 42NSString *name = @quotLiam O#39Flaherty \quotthe famous Irish author\quotquotNSDate *date = NSDate dateNSString *comment = nilBOOL success = db executeUpdate@quotINSERT INTO authors identifier。
单利,Delegate,的应用和熟悉Notification消息机制7 熟练掌握MRCARC内存管理机制8 熟练使用AFNetworking,ASI,SDWebImage等第三方框架的应用9 熟练掌握XMLJSON更常用的数据解析10 熟练掌握NSThreadGCDNSOperation多线程编程11 熟练掌握SQLite,FMDB等数据存储技术。
查一下FMDB的文档,里面有这一个例子quoteFMResultSet *s = db executeQuery@quotSELECT COUNT* FROM myTablequotif s next int totalCount = s intForColumnIndex0 quote 这不就有了。
然而,只有在付出了iPhone手机开发计划的费用后,应用程序才能发布自从Xcode31 发布以后,Xcode就成为了iPhone软件开发工具包的开发环境第一个Beta版本是iPhone SDK 12b1build 5A147p它在发布后立即就能够使用了由于iOS是从于Mac OS X核心演变而来,因此开发工具也是基于Xcode该SDK需要拥有。
如何使用cocoapods汇入fmdb 步骤一建立标头档案该标头档案是连线oc到swift的桥梁 在project navigator中右击专案,选择New File - iOS Source Header File,给档案命名后标头档案命名任意,假设为BridgingHeaderh储存 步骤二开启该档案,清空里面的内如何使用cocoapods。
不知道楼主说的归档是 是否是 NSKeyedArchiver,如果是,那么归档后就是流格式,剩下的应该是楼主fmdb 没有用对。
发表评论